When it comes to chilled coffee drinks, frappes and Frappuccinos are two popular choices that often get confused. Though they might seem similar at first glance, they’re quite different in origin, ingredients, and preparation methods.

What Is a Frappe?
A frappe is a Greek iced coffee drink traditionally made with:
-
Instant coffee
-
Sugar (to taste)
-
Cold water
-
Ice cubes
How It’s Made:
The secret to a frappe lies in its signature foam. Combine coffee, sugar, and a small amount of cold water in a shaker or jar with a tight lid. Shake vigorously for about 30 seconds to create a thick foam. Pour the mixture into a tall glass, add ice cubes, and top with more cold water. You can add milk if desired.
Why Choose a Frappe?
-
Simple Ingredients: Only coffee, water, and ice.
-
Strong Coffee Flavor: Less sweet, more coffee-forward.
-
Low-Calorie Option: Ideal for those watching sugar intake.
What Is a Frappuccino?
Frappuccino is a Starbucks trademarked drink that is essentially a coffee milkshake. It’s made with:
-
Blended ice
-
Milk
-
Coffee or cream base
-
Flavored syrups (like vanilla, caramel, mocha)
-
Toppings (whipped cream, sauces)
How It’s Made:
Blend ice with coffee or cream, milk, flavor syrups, and any add-ins like java chips. Blend until smooth and creamy. Pour into a cup, top with whipped cream and syrup.
Why Choose a Frappuccino?
-
Rich and Creamy: Perfect for those who love sweet, dessert-like drinks.
-
Customizable Flavors: Try caramel, mocha, or seasonal varieties.
-
Less Coffee Intensity: Ideal if you prefer a milder coffee taste.
Frappe vs. Frappuccino: Which One Fits Your Style?
For Coffee Purists:
Choose a frappe for its bold, straightforward flavor and minimal ingredients.
For Sweet Tooths:
Go for a Frappuccino if you enjoy rich, creamy, and dessert-like drinks.
